What Your ISP Knows About You
Before diving into how VPNs work, it’s crucial to understand just how much data your ISP collects. Internet service providers are the gatekeepers of your digital life. Every request to access a website, send a message, or stream a video passes through their servers. This gives them a detailed view of your online behavior, including:
Which websites you visit
How long you stay on each page
What time of day you browse
Which devices are connected to your home network
What apps you’re using and how much data each one consumes
Even if a site uses HTTPS (which encrypts communication between your browser and the website), your ISP can still see which domain you accessed (like www.example.com), the amount of data you transferred, and the timestamps of your activity. The Power of Encryption: Turning Data Into Code
At the heart of VPN software is encryption—the process of converting readable data into a form that can only be deciphered with a specific cryptographic key. When you connect to a VPN, your data doesn’t go directly from your device to the internet. Instead, it is encrypted and sent through a secure tunnel to a VPN server, which then forwards it to the intended destination. This tunnel is invisible to your ISP. While they can still see that you’re connected to something (i.e., the VPN server), they can’t see what’s inside the tunnel. Your web requests, messages, search queries, and app traffic are all scrambled into unreadable code. Even if your ISP wanted to log this information, it would be collecting nonsense data that offers no insight into your activity. The standard used by most high-quality VPNs is AES-256 encryption—an algorithm so secure it’s trusted by governments, banks, and cybersecurity experts. Combined with secure tunneling protocols like OpenVPN, WireGuard, or IKEv2, this level of encryption guarantees that your ISP cannot peek into your digital life.
IP Address Masking: Breaking the Identity Link
In addition to encryption, VPN software also hides your real IP address. Normally, your ISP assigns your device an IP address—a unique identifier that links every online action to you. When you visit a website, your IP address is logged, and that data can be tied back to your physical location and internet account. When you use a VPN, this changes. The VPN server acts as a middleman, routing your internet traffic through its own IP address. That means websites, apps, and advertisers no longer see your real IP—they see the IP of the VPN server. Since this address belongs to the VPN provider and is shared with other users, it becomes nearly impossible for your ISP (or anyone else) to trace activity back to you. This IP address masking is one of the most important privacy benefits of using a VPN. It anonymizes your browsing sessions and ensures that even if your ISP could decrypt your traffic (which they can’t), they wouldn’t be able to match it to your identity.
DNS Leak Protection: Securing Every Step
One of the subtle ways ISPs can still track you—if you’re not careful—is through DNS requests. DNS stands for Domain Name System, and it works like the internet’s phonebook. When you type in a web address like www.example.com, your device queries a DNS server to find the corresponding IP address. By default, most devices use DNS servers provided by the ISP. This means that even if your traffic is encrypted, your ISP could still see what websites you’re requesting access to. This is called a DNS leak, and it’s a loophole that can undermine your anonymity. Top-tier VPN software includes DNS leak protection, which ensures that all DNS queries are routed through the VPN’s own secure servers rather than your ISP’s. This locks down another tracking vector and reinforces your private, anonymous internet connection.
Kill Switches: Preventing Exposure When Connections Drop
Even the best VPNs can occasionally lose connection—maybe due to a network switch, a server issue, or a software glitch. If this happens while you’re browsing, your device may automatically revert to using your standard internet connection, exposing your activity to your ISP. To prevent this, VPN software includes a feature known as a kill switch. When activated, the kill switch automatically blocks all internet traffic if your VPN connection is interrupted. This means no data is sent or received until the VPN is securely reconnected, ensuring that your ISP never gets a glimpse of what you’re doing—even for a split second. VPN Obfuscation: Going One Step Further
In some cases, ISPs may try to detect and throttle VPN usage. They can’t see what you’re doing, but they might recognize VPN traffic patterns and attempt to block or slow them. This is especially common in countries with strict censorship or during bandwidth-heavy activities like streaming or torrenting. VPN providers have responded by developing obfuscation technologies—tools that disguise VPN traffic to look like regular web traffic. This prevents ISPs from detecting or interfering with your VPN connection. It’s like wearing digital camouflage: your encrypted traffic becomes indistinguishable from everyday browsing, giving you uninterrupted and truly private access. Obfuscation further cements your anonymity by ensuring that not even the use of a VPN can be tracked, making your connection appear normal even under scrutiny.

Choosing the Right VPN to Block ISP Tracking
Not all VPNs are created equal, and when it comes to blocking ISP tracking, you need one that offers more than just basic protection. Look for providers with a strict no-logs policy, robust encryption standards, DNS leak protection, and reliable kill switches. Independent audits, transparent ownership, and jurisdiction outside data-sharing alliances (like Five Eyes) are also strong indicators of a trustworthy VPN. Avoid free VPNs that may log your activity or display ads. These services often make money by tracking you, which defeats the entire purpose. A quality paid VPN will prioritize your privacy and back it up with cutting-edge infrastructure and legal safeguards.
